自然语言处理在金融领域的挑战与解决

闪耀之星喵 2022-04-01 ⋅ 19 阅读

自然语言处理(Natural Language Processing,简称NLP)是一门研究如何让机器理解和处理人类语言的学科。在金融领域,NLP技术被广泛应用于文本挖掘、情感分析、舆情监测等领域。然而,由于金融领域的特殊性,NLP在金融领域还面临一些独特的挑战。本文将探讨自然语言处理在金融领域的挑战,并介绍一些解决方案。

挑战一:金融领域术语

金融领域有大量的专业术语,这些术语可能在不同的上下文中有不同的含义。例如,“持有”在股票领域可能指股票持有者的股份,而在证券领域可能指账户内的资产。因此,准确地理解这些术语对于正确的语义处理至关重要。

解决方案一:建立金融领域术语库

通过人工或自动方式建立金融领域的术语库,对于每个术语提供多个上下文的定义和含义。在NLP处理过程中,可以使用这个术语库来对金融领域的术语进行准确的解释和分类。

挑战二:金融领域文本的结构复杂性

金融领域的文本往往具有复杂的结构,例如财务报表、合同文件等。这些文本通常包含大量的表格、图表和公式等结构化的数据,需要以更加深入和细致的方式进行处理。

解决方案二:结构化数据提取

采用结构化数据提取的方法,通过识别和分析文本中的表格、图表等结构化信息,将其转化为易于处理和分析的数据形式。这样可以更好地理解和利用金融领域文本中的结构化信息。

挑战三:金融领域的语义模糊性

金融领域的文本中经常存在语义模糊的表达方式,例如含糊的量词、复杂的条件句和否定句等。这些语义模糊性会给语义分析和情感分析等任务带来挑战。

解决方案三:深层语义建模

采用深层语义建模的方法,通过建立更加复杂和准确的语义模型,对金融领域的文本进行更加精确的解释和推理。例如使用预训练的语言模型如BERT,可以在一定程度上解决语义模糊性问题。

挑战四:金融领域的数据安全问题

金融领域的文本可能包含敏感的个人或机构信息,例如身份证号、账户余额等。因此,在NLP处理过程中需要保证数据的安全性和隐私保护。

解决方案四:数据加密与脱敏处理

在进行NLP处理之前,需要对文本数据进行加密和脱敏处理,以保护其中的敏感信息。可以使用加密算法和数据脱敏技术对文本中的敏感信息进行处理,以确保数据的安全性。

总结:自然语言处理在金融领域面临着独特的挑战,包括术语处理、文本结构复杂性、语义模糊性和数据安全问题等。然而,通过建立金融领域术语库、采用结构化数据提取、深度语义建模和数据加密与脱敏处理等解决方案,可以克服这些挑战,提高NLP在金融领域的应用效果。


全部评论: 0

    我有话说: